AZ 900 Azure Fundamentals exam tests your knowledge of cloud concepts, Azure services, Azure workloads, security and privacy in Azure, as well as Azure pricing and support. .

Syllabus:
Describe cloud concepts (20-25%)
Describe core Azure services (15-20%)
Describe core solutions and management tools on Azure (10-15%)
Describe general security and network security features (10-15%)
Describe identity, governance, privacy, and compliance features (20-25%)
Describe Azure cost management and Service Level Agreements (10-15%)
